## Break-Glass: PixHoard Image Cache

New folks: if the PixHoard image cache leaks memory and OOMs the Renner nodes, don't wait for approvals. Restart via the break-glass account, file an incident, and notify the cache owner. Access is audited. The break-glass account unlocks with the recovery passphrase below.

recovery phrase for kagaf-yajof: fraax-quenwyn-lamion

Runbook note — CacheKite 2.9.1 hotfix. This patch addresses the memory leak in the thumbnail image cache that caused host processes to grow unbounded when plugins evicted entries mid-render. Plugin authors: rebuild against the 2.9.1 SDK; older eviction callbacks are now no-ops. Hotfix artifacts are distributed through the Pellbrook channel and must pass signature verification before your plugin loader accepts them. To verify the hotfix bundle on your build machines, import the release signing key provided below.

release key, kagag-taweg: bky4_VgyJ

Book value adjusted this quarter. No customer-facing impact expected. Branch actions: verify local counts by month-end, flag slow movers over 180 days, halt reorders on the Ashgrove line immediately. Clearance pricing authorised at regional discretion, floor set centrally. Replacement range lands in Q3; allocation by branch performance. Questions go through regional leads, not finance directly. Strategic implications are set out in the confidential note below.

board note of yageg-yadug: The northern region missed its Framir quota by 13.1 percent last quarter. Lamathek Freight plans to raise the Quenael list price by 30.2 percent in March. The pricing group signed off on a budget of $133.5 million for Project Novok. The renewal with Gilethek Foods closes at $60.0 million a year, 2.7 percent above the last contract.

## Support

Failed exports in Carthwell Pipeline retry automatically up to three times with exponential backoff. If an export still fails, check the `exports/deadletter` queue and rerun via the `cw-retry` command. Persistent failures usually mean a schema drift in the Fennick warehouse. For anything you can't resolve before the weekly sync, email the pipeline owners.

alerts address for tahaf-hawep: frawyn@tolvaqlabs.corp